نتائج البحث
اذهب إلى التنقل
اذهب إلى البحث
التابع ARGF.close في روبي
يغلق التابع close الملف الحالي ويتخطاه إلى الملف التالي في ARGV. إن لم تتبقَ ملفات أخرى لفتحها، فسيكتفي التابع بإغلاق الملف الحالي. انتبه إلى أنَّ مجرى الدخل القياسي (STDIN) لن يُغلَق أبدًا. البنية العامة close → ARGF
أمثلة مثال على استخدام التابع close: $ ruby argf.rb foo bar
ARGF.filename #=> "foo"
ARGF.close
ARGF.filename #=> "bar"
ARGF.close
انظر أيضًا التابع close?: يتحقق إن أُغلِق الملف الحالي أم لا. التابع eof?: يتحقق إذا بلغ الملف الحالي نهايته في ARGF. التابع file: يعيد الملف الحالي ...
التابع Object.instance_variables في روبي
يجلب التابع instance_variables جميع أسماء متغيرات النسخة (instance variable) للمستقبل (receiver) المعطى. لاحظ أنَّ مجرَّد تعريف واصلٍ (accessor) لا يُنشئ متغيِّر النسخة الموافق له. البنية العامة instance_variables → array
القيم المعادة تُعاد مصفوفةٌ تحتوي أسماء متغيرات النسخة للكائن المعطى. أمثلة مثالٌ عن استخدام التابع instance_variables: class Fred
attr_accessor :a1
def initialize
@iv = 3
end
end
Fred.new.instance_variables #=> [:@iv]
انظر أيضًا التابع instance_variable_get: يجلب قيمة مُتغيِّر النسخة المُمرَّر إليه من الكائن المعطى. التابع instance_variable_set: ...
التابع File.setgid? في روبي
يتحقق التابع setgid? إن كان البت gid (بت معرِّف المجموعة المالكة) مضبوطًا للملف المحدَّد. البنية العامة setgid?(file_name) → true or false
المعاملات file_name اسم الملف المراد التحقق منه. القيمة المعادة تعاد القيمة true إن كان البت gid (بت معرِّف المجموعة المالكة) مضبوطًا للملف المحدَّد. خلا ذلك، تعاد القيمة false. انظر أيضا التابع file?: يتحقق إن كان ملفٌ ما موجودًا وكان ملفًا طبيعيًّا. التابع owned?: يتحقق إن كان ملفٌ ما موجودًا وكان مالك هذا الملف هو نفسه المعرِّف الفعلي للمستخدم المالك للعملية التي استدعته. ...
التابع File.pipe? في روبي
يتحقق التابع pipe? إن كان ملفٌ ما أنبوبًا (pipe). البنية العامة pipe?(file_name) → true or false
المعاملات file_name سلسلة نصية أو كائن من النوع IO يحدِّد اسم الملف المراد التحقق منه. القيمة المعادة تعاد القيمة true إن كان ملفٌ ما أنبوبًا (pipe). خلا ذلك، تعاد القيمة false. انظر أيضا التابع directory?: يتحقق إن كان ملفٌ ما مجلَّدًا أو وصلةً رمزيًّةً تشير إلى مجلدٍ. التابع zero?: يتحقق إن كان ملفٌ ما موجودًا وخاويًا (صفر الحجم). التابع executable?: يتحقق إن كان ملفٌ ما قابلًا للتنفيذ من ...
التابع Binding.receiver في روبي
يعيد التابع receiver المستقبِل المرتبط (bound receiver) لكائن الربط (binding object). البنية العامة receiver → object
القيم المعادة يعاد كائن يمثل المستقبِل المرتبط (bound receiver) لكائن الربط المعطى. أمثلة مثال على استخدام التابع receiver:
def initialize
@a = 1
end
def get_binding
binding
end
end
b = BindingTest.new.get_binding
b.receiver # => #<BindingTest:0x007ff5fa285c10 @a=1>
انظر أيضًا التابع eval: يقدر تعابير لغة روبي الممررة إليه في السياق Binding. التابع local_variables: يعيد أسماء ...
التابع inherited في الصنف Class في روبي
يُستدعَى التابع inherited كرد نداء في كل مرة يُنشأ فيها صنف فرعي (subclass) من الصنف الحالي. البنية العامة inherited(subclass)
أمثلة مثال على استخدام التابع inherited: class Foo
def self.inherited(subclass)
puts "New subclass: #{subclass}"
end
end
class Bar < Foo
end
class Baz < Bar
end
انظر أيضًا التابع new: يُنشئ صنفًا جديدًا مجهولًا غير مسمى (unnamed) من الصنف الأب (superclass) الممرر إليه (أو من الصنف Object إن لم يمرر إليه أي شيء). التابع allocate: يحجز مساحةً من الذاكرة لكائن جديد من الصنف class ...
التابع Binding.receiver في روبي
يعيد التابع receiver المستقبِل المرتبط (bound receiver) لكائن الربط (binding object). البنية العامة receiver → object
القيم المعادة يعاد كائن يمثل المستقبِل المرتبط (bound receiver) لكائن الربط المعطى. أمثلة مثال على استخدام التابع receiver:
def initialize
@a = 1
end
def get_binding
binding
end
end
b = BindingTest.new.get_binding
b.receiver # => #<BindingTest:0x007ff5fa285c10 @a=1>
انظر أيضًا التابع eval: يقدر تعابير لغة روبي الممررة إليه في السياق Binding. التابع local_variables: يعيد أسماء ...
التابع File.mkfifo في روبي
ينشئ التابع mkfifo ملفًا خاصًّا من النوع "أنبوبة مسماة" (FIFO ويدعى أحيانًا named pipe) باسم وأذونات محدَّدة. البنية العامة mkfifo(file_name, mode=0666) => 0
المعاملات file_name اسم الأنبوبة المسماة (FIFO) المراد إنشاؤها. mode نمط أذونات الأنبوبة المسماة المراد إنشاؤها. تُعدَّل هذه القيمة عبر القناع umask للعملية الحالية بالطريقة المعتادة وهي: أذونات الملف المُنشَأ تكون حاصل العملية mode & ~umask. القيمة المعادة تعاد القيمة 0 بعد اكتمال تنفيذ العملية. انظر أيضا التابع link: ينشئ اسمًا جديدًا لملف موجود باستعمال وصلة صلبة (hard link). ...
التابع IO.try_convert في روبي
يحاول التابع try_convert تحويل الكائن المُمرَّر إليه إلى مجرى د/خ باستخدام التابع to_io. البنية العامة try_convert(obj) → io or nil
المعاملات obj كائن يراد تحويله إلى كائن من النوع IO. القيمة المعادة يعاد المجرى المُحوّل عن الكائن obj، أو تعاد القيمة nil إذا تعذر تحويل الكائن obj لأي سبب من الأسباب. أمثلة مثال على استخدام التابع try_convert: IO.try_convert(STDOUT) #=> STDOUT
IO.try_convert("STDOUT") #=> nil
require 'zlib'
f = open("/tmp/zz.gz") #=> #<File:/tmp/zz.gz>
z = ...
التابع File.grpowned? في روبي
يتحقق التابع grpowned? إن كان ملفٌ ما موجودًا وكان معرِّف المجموعة المالكة الفعلي للعملية التي استدعت التابع هو مالك هذا الملف. البنية العامة grpowned?(file_name) → true or false
المعاملات file_name اسم الملف المراد التحقق منه. القيمة المعادة تعاد القيمة true إن كان ملفٌ ما موجودًا وكان معرِّف المجموعة المالكة الفعلي للعملية التي استدعت التابع هو مالك هذا الملف. خلا ذلك، تعاد القيمة false. تعاد القيمة false دومًا على أنظمة ويندوز. انظر أيضا التابع blockdev?: يتحقق إن كان ملفٌ ما هو جهاز كتلي ...
عرض (20 السابقة | 20 التالية) (20 | 50 | 100 | 250 | 500).